Transaction f57f04887ccf2ee754b17c94d5700ccb66aeb3524194cfde103a5380ae213748

4 Input
2 Outputs
  • f57f04887ccf2ee754b17c94d5700ccb66aeb3524194cfde103a5380ae213748:0
  • value  2558700
    address  14sSebuDYP1tRxKFJ65rnr8MX7jRi5qrmy
  • f57f04887ccf2ee754b17c94d5700ccb66aeb3524194cfde103a5380ae213748:1
  • value  800000000
    address  13pK7pvmpXwJkYhuQFUBt8DeYffkwGLkNx